Gazprom Neft has held a 15-stage layer hydrofracturing at South-Priobsky deposit

Gazprom Neft-Khantos has put into operation a horizontal well at which a 15-stage layer hydrofracturing was held for the first time.

Gazprom Neft said that it was possible to hold the 15-stage layer hydrofracturing due to the application of non-spherical technology of loading and stimulation.

The multi-stage layer hydrofracturing at a well of the South-Priobsky deposit was held in the framework of works with scavenger oil reserves.

At the well depth of 4.2 km, the length of the horizontal site was 760 m.

A particular thing of the horizontal site is that it allows to hold works on the intensification of the flow during the entire period of the well’s operation and eliminates the restrictions by the number of held layer hydrofracturing operations.
